Factors to Consider When Choosing Best Built In Smart Ovens Countertop Alternative

Choosing the right smart oven alternative involves more than just features; you should consider capacity, connectivity, and ease of use. The ideal model should seamlessly fit your cooking routines and kitchen space, while offering reliable smart controls and versatile cooking options. To make an informed decision, evaluate how each factor aligns with your needs and lifestyle, and be aware of common pitfalls like overpaying for unnecessary extras or selecting a size that doesn’t match your cooking habits.

Capacity and Size

Countertop space is limited, so selecting a model that fits your available area is essential. Consider how much food you typically prepare—larger families benefit from bigger ovens with 30+ quarts capacity, while singles or couples can opt for more compact designs. Remember, a larger capacity often means a bigger footprint, which may reduce countertop flexibility. Balancing capacity with size helps avoid clutter and ensures your new oven integrates smoothly into your kitchen.

Smart Features and Connectivity

Smart controls, app integration, and AI capabilities can streamline cooking and offer precise adjustments. However, these features often come at a premium and may require a stable Wi-Fi connection. Evaluate whether the smart functions genuinely enhance your cooking experience or if they add unnecessary complexity. Some models provide remote monitoring and recipe guidance, which can be beneficial for busy households or tech enthusiasts but might be less useful for traditional cooks.

Versatility and Cooking Modes

Look for an oven that offers multiple cooking modes such as convection, air frying, broiling, and baking. The more versatile the oven, the fewer appliances you need on your countertop. However, added modes can sometimes complicate operation or increase the learning curve. Determine which functions you use most often and prioritize models that excel in those areas to maximize value and convenience.

Build Quality and Ease of Cleaning

Durability and ease of maintenance are often overlooked but are critical for long-term satisfaction. Stainless steel exteriors resist fingerprints and corrosion, while interior coatings that facilitate cleaning save time. Consider whether the oven has a removable crumb tray or self-cleaning features. Investing in a well-built model reduces frustration and extends its lifespan, even if it costs a bit more upfront.

Price and Value

Price ranges widely, reflecting differences in features, capacity, and brand reputation. While budget models may seem attractive, they often lack advanced smart controls or have smaller capacities. Conversely, premium models come with enhanced features and build quality but at a higher cost. Focus on what features truly add value for your cooking needs, and avoid paying extra for bells and whistles that won’t be used frequently.

Frequently Asked Questions

Can these smart ovens replace traditional built-in ovens?

While these countertop smart ovens offer many advanced features and versatility, they typically cannot fully replace built-in ovens in terms of size and integration. They are ideal as a secondary oven or for small to medium cooking tasks, but if you require a full-sized oven for large meals, a dedicated built-in or wall oven may still be necessary. However, for most everyday cooking needs, a high-quality countertop smart oven can serve as a capable alternative, especially when space or installation complexity is a concern.

Are smart oven features worth the extra cost?

Smart features can enhance convenience, precision, and control, making cooking simpler and more consistent. For tech-savvy users or busy households, remote monitoring, app controls, and automated settings can save time and reduce guesswork. However, they often come at a premium and may add complexity without significant benefits for those who prefer manual control. Assess your comfort with technology and how often you’ll use these features to determine if they justify the higher price tag.

What should I prioritize: capacity or smart features?

The decision depends on your typical cooking volume and lifestyle. If you regularly prepare large meals or entertain frequently, capacity should be your focus, ensuring you can handle bigger batches. If you value convenience and modern tech, smart features might be more important, especially if you enjoy automation and remote control. For most users, a balance—such as a medium-capacity oven with essential smart functions—provides the best overall experience.

How important is build quality in choosing a countertop smart oven?

Build quality directly impacts durability, ease of cleaning, and overall satisfaction. A sturdy exterior, quality interior coatings, and reliable components mean your oven will last longer and require less maintenance. Cheaply made models may suffer from poor heat distribution or interior damage over time. Investing in a well-built unit ensures your smart oven remains a dependable part of your kitchen for years to come, even if it costs a bit more initially.
